Explore the sociology major with a concentration in youth studies if you're looking to make positive change for today's youth. CMU's program trains you to recognize the ways that gender, ethnicity and social class influence youth development. You'll develop skills to implement and evaluate preventive and positive youth development programs, and you'll have a capstone service-learning experience with a school or agency. Your studies may include the sociology of family, adolescence, childhood and education, youth deviance and institutions, and youth welfare.
